← Back to Application Server Security Requirements Guide

V-204742

CAT II (Medium)

The application server must be capable of reverting to the last known good configuration in the event of failed installations and upgrades.

Rule ID

SV-204742r960960_rule

STIG

Application Server Security Requirements Guide

Version

V4R4

CCIs

CCI-001190

Discussion

Any changes to the components of the application server can have significant effects on the overall security of the system. In order to ensure a prompt response to failed application installations and application server upgrades, the application server must provide an automated rollback capability that allows the system to be restored to a previous known good configuration state prior to the application installation or application server upgrade.

Check Content

Check the application server documentation and configuration to determine if the application server provides an automated rollback capability to a known good configuration in the event of a failed installation and upgrade.

If the application server is not configured to meet this requirement, this is a finding.

Fix Text

Configure the application server to automatically rollback to a known good configuration in the event of failed application installations and application server upgrades.
